Free Agency Primer

With a little over two days until the start of free agency, it's time to shift gears from the future to the present, leaving the draft behind and hoping that perhaps we'll see a few more changes to help bring the team from "potential" to Playoffs.

Though it doesn't sound like Howson's going to be a huge gambler (Fourth line center? Really? That's the big goal?), we've been surprised before, and it never hurts to dream, right?

With that in mind, here's a quick link back to the Offseason Options posts we did - obviously some things are off the board now (though hat tip to Mike for correctly calling that the Rangers would trade Sanguinetti, even if we were wrong about where), but there's still a lot of good info and players that were interesting targets for a trade or a free agency deal in May are still quite interesting now.

Yes and no

I don’t see us hunting any of the “name” FAs, but given all the grumblings about the blue line, I still suspect Howson will try to make some kind of move to add a bit more speed and puck-handling ability. If Dan Hamhuis goes to free agency, I wouldn’t be shocked at all to see Columbus in on the discussion with him.
